How to get Jewelry back from in-laws in a matrimonial dispute?


25-Jan-2023 (In Family Law)
I have been living separately from my husband since the time of my pregnancy. Now i have a small one month old daughter. Now they have sent me a legal notice through advocate asking me to come back and live with them and simultaneously they have called us and used abusive language against me and my parents. I want to get all of my belongings which are lying there like my clothes and jewelry, what can i do

Madam
if you dont' like to reside with your husband then immediately replied to the legal notice and averred all the things in the reply that you are not interested to live with him due to his behavior or any Genuine reason. You can filed a complaint under The Protection of Women From Domestic Violence Act 2005 in the competent court . As per section 3 of the Act defines Domestic Violence so if you are abused by Physically and mentally then you can approached the competent court. And you demand all your belongings and jewelry.
